Hurghada's Appeal: What Keeps Expats Here
Hurghada, a thriving coastal city in Egypt, has enticed the hearts of many expats seeking a unique and fulfilling lifestyle. With its stunning Red Sea beaches to its reasonably priced cost of living, Hurghada offers a combination of modern amenities and traditional Egyptian charm.
Expats are drawn to Hurghada's relaxed atmosphere, where they can unwind from the pressures of everyday life. The clear weather year-round creates a hospitable environment for outdoor activities such as diving, watersports, and exploring the diverse marine life.
Additionally, Hurghada offers a vibrant social scene with a selection of restaurants, bars, and cafes catering to international tastes. The friendly locals make it easy for expats to adjust and foster new friendships.

Hurghada on a Budget: Tips for Frugal Expats
Moving to Hurghada and wanting to make your money last? It's totally doable! This vibrant city offers plenty of low-cost entertainment even on a tight budget. Here are some insider tips to keep your expenses low:
* Explore the beautiful shores for free. Pack a picnic and enjoy the breathtaking views.
* Score deals at local markets for fresh produce. You can find amazing finds if you're willing to haggle.
* Embrace the vibrant nightlife at budget-friendly cafes. Enjoy traditional performances and meet new people.
* Ride the shared taxis to get around town. It's a much more affordable option than taxis.
